Rss & SiteMap
Foxtable(狐表) http://www.foxtable.com
删除 Proc.Verb = "Print" 后,并不是直接预览,而是打开文件。
正如yangming所述:
Open: 打开,这也是默认的动作。
再请教一下yangming,我按如下代码测试,没有达到以只读方式打开的目的,难道代码不正确吗?
Dim Proc As New Process
Proc.File = "C:\test.xls"
Proc.Verb = "OpenAsReadOnly" '指定动作
Proc.Start()
谢谢回复!
Dim
Book As New XLS.BookDim
Book As New XLS.Book 谢谢回复!
上述功能可以实现禁止编辑了,但它打开的不是原来已存在的电子表格文件,而是一个新建立的空白表格。
不知错在哪儿了?
谢谢回复!
上述功能可以实现禁止编辑了,但它打开的不是原来已存在的电子表格文件,而是一个新建立的空白表格。
不知错在哪儿了?
你看看代码,这个代码就是新建一个Excel文件,并不是基于模板的。
谢谢回复!
上述功能可以实现禁止编辑了,但它打开的不是原来已存在的电子表格文件,而是一个新建立的空白表格。
不知错在哪儿了?
im Book As New XLS.Book(ProjectPath & "Attachments\模板.xls") '打开模板
Dim Sheet As XLS.Sheet = Book.Sheets(0)
Book.Build() '生成细节区
Book.Save("D:\保存路径\reports\模板.xls") '保存工作簿
Dim Proc As New Process '打开工作簿
Proc.File = "D:\保存路径\reports\模板.xls"
Proc.Start()